Esperanto
Etymology
From fumo + -i.
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/ˈfumi/
- Hyphenation: fum‧i
- Rhymes: -umi
- Audio:
(file)
Verb
fumi (present fumas, past fumis, future fumos, conditional fumus, volitive fumu)
- (intransitive) to smoke; to give off smoke.
- (transitive) to smoke; to inhale and exhale the smoke from a burning cigarette, cigar, pipe, etc.
- Ĉu vi fumas? ― Do you smoke?
- Synonym: fumumi
